Quote:
Originally Posted by tonyregret View Post
So if a seller like Deep Discount finds old stock and they get listed as being fulfilled by Amazon, older orders wouldn’t be fulfilled?

I get what you’re saying about third party sellers and orders not being fulfilled. I’m just curious as to how a title like Fight The Future randomly keeps popping up on Amazon. Similarly this happened also with Godzilla vs Biollante.
Correct, It actually has a different stock number and you should see a sticker with it on the item. "Fulfilled by Amazon" basically means the seller is paying Amazon to house the item, packaged and ship it, and collect and disburse the monies. Sold by Deep Discount and Fulfilled by Amazon, doesn't equate Ships from and sold by Amazon.com.
It pops up because there is one New available and Amazon's listing is pushed to the New & Used area.
